Description

Purpose of position To provide direction and supervision to a team of technicians, in support of the Line Maintenance Operations. This position is responsible for ensuring all aircrafts are maintained in a manner that is consistent with the M.C.M and Transport Canada requirements. Key responsibilities Support and assist with the coordination of the daily maintenance activity on the company's fleet of aircraft. Communicate the status of Line Maintenance mechanical interruptions with MOC. Ensure aircraft airworthiness and appearance is maintained to standards. Plan and control the quantity and quality of work of Line Maintenance personnel. Ensure that all inspection sheets, logbooks and inspection tags are completed and forwarded to the appropriate persons. Provide on-the-job instructions and ensure that personnel are qualified to accomplish the work assigned them. Liaise with Manager, Material Services to ensure that an adequate stock of certified materials and components are available to accomplish the required maintenance. Assume the duties of the Manager, Line Maintenance when requested. Participate in Union meetings, providing support and feedback. Participate in grievance hearings. Provide coaching, direction and assistance to all direct reports. Coach employees for consistent quality completion of responsibilities. Provide feedback and support in conjunction with coaching. Address individual performance issues as they arise following standard performance management practices. Provide the necessary resources and tool for support staff to perform their duties. Demonstrate support and commitment to the diverse needs of staff. Recruit and select new team members as required. Annually negotiate high quality accountabilities with direct reports and provide performance reviews. Create an open, honest and supportive work environment. Perform duties in accordance with established policies and procedures while giving primary consideration to personal safety, and the safety of co-workers and customers. Perform other related duties, as assigned. Required qualifications Holds a valid Transport Canada Aircraft Maintenance Engineer (AME) License. Holds a valid Canadian‑issued driver’s license with no restrictions or conditions. Holds, or be able to obtain, a Restricted Area Identity Card (RAIC) and an Airside Vehicle Operator’s Permit (AVOP) from the Airport Authority. Minimum 5 years' line maintenance experience. Able to work varying shifts. English language fluency or working knowledge. . Note: Must be fluent in both English and French for positions in Montreal. Preferred qualifications Type Certification on CRJ 900, Dash 8 Q400 and/or E175. Minimum 2 years supervisory experience in a unionized environment. Previous experience reading/interpreting/applying a collective agreement. French language fluency or working knowledge. About Jazz Aviation LP Jazz Aviation LP (Jazz) is Canada’s largest regional airline and Air Canada’s primary Air Canada Express operator, connecting people and communities to approximately 70 destinations across North America. With over 4,200 dedicated professionals, Jazz fosters a workplace united by purpose and supported by programs and policies that promote safety, diversity, and wellness.
